the pressure on the hose coming from the pump was too high. its a training session, not an actual emergency. appears to be a firefighter 1, maybe a firefighter 2 class depending on the jurisdiction. a lot of new recruits have trouble handling a hose at first, due to it being unfamiliar to them. after a couple of months on the job they become more confident and have an easier time handling the nozzle.

It is way to much pressure for that smooth bore. you can tell by the stream. They should only have 50psi at the tip. It will still take 2 firefighters to advavce this line ,1 3/4 hose 15/16 tip is 185gpm = 2 firefighters to advance.
